| From some reviews I have read..the game is good for what it is..
*but it is NOT 50-60 hours of gameplay..more like 20-30.
*quite a LOT of repeating of NPC visuals and voices, meaning that although you can get married, it doesn't really matter which woman you choose since they all pretty much look and sound the same.
*it is pretty linear, and not every choice you make affects the whole game like was said.
*if you fail a quest you immediately start it over again instead of just dealing with what might have happened if you failed a quest in this world.
*you get two ways of saving the game, one is a world save where everything is saved and you load the game from the same point over and over, or there is a hero save which happens during quests..when you save during a quest it saves all the stuff about your character and all that, but when you fail the quest you start over with the stuff of that character..but not where you saved before.
But the game is supposed to be good for what it is. I was really excited about buying the game, but after reading reviews, I may just rent it from Blockbuster when they get it and beat it in one rental-time. |
